| 6/15/26 | ![]() EP 366: The Subconscious Time Machine: Why Anxiety Makes You Feel Like A Child with Georgie Collinson | In this episode, Georgie explores why you can be a capable, composed woman one moment - and feel like a small, frightened child the next. You know your boss probably isn't angry. You know, logically, that you've done nothing wrong. And yet your whole system floods with that old, sinking sense of being in trouble. Georgie unpacks what's actually happening: in those moments, your subconscious mind time travels you back to a younger version of yourself - one who once learned to believe something painful about who she is. It isn't a flaw in your character or a lack of willpower. It's an old emotional memory being switched back on by a present-day cue, and your nervous system responding as though the past is happening now. You'll learn how to recognise when you've slipped into that younger self and why reassurance from your thinking mind alone rarely lands. 💫 Ready for a deeper transformation? | 6/8/26 | ![]() EP 365: The Neuroscience of Forgiveness with Dr. Golsa Gholampour | In this episode, I'm joined by Dr. Golsa Gholampour - medical doctor, author, and passionate advocate for helping women understand the connection between the brain, body, and emotional wellbeing. Golsa's journey has taken her from growing up in Iran, to building a new life abroad, to experiencing burnout that ultimately led her back to her deeper purpose. Through her work, she explores the neuroscience behind empathy, forgiveness, self-compassion, and resilience, helping us understand why letting go isn't just a spiritual concept - it's something that can profoundly impact our brains, nervous systems, and overall wellbeing. This conversation is a beautiful blend of neuroscience, psychology, and wisdom. We explore what happens in the brain when we practise forgiveness, why empathy can be such a powerful tool for healing, and how learning to live with uncertainty can transform the way we experience anxiety. If you've ever struggled to let go of hurt, found yourself asking "why me?", or wondered how to find peace when life doesn't go to plan, this episode is for you.
